Almost immediately after its triumphant debut in paris on december 28, 1897, cyrano became a perennial favourite, not only in france, but in england and america hartnoll, 709. When cyrano was performed, the enthusiasm at the premiere was unexpected people wept and it is told that the author was pelted with ladies gloves and fans.
